Thanks for sharing your insight @jholmes91, I couldn't agree more that reducing interest rates further and increasing QE will do more harm than good. One thing I'd dispute slightly, however, is that lower interest rates cause people to save less - this is popular economic theory and may be true in some circumstances, but I've read several conflicting opinions which suggest that in actual fact they have caused people to save more due to the fact that they need more savings to achieve the same return.
